Reverse description A detailed rendering of the historic Morgan Lewis Windmill dominates the central field, depicted in three-quarter view with its sail arms extending diagonally across the design and a small outbuilding visible to the lower right. The denomination legend TWENTY FIVE CENTS arcs around the upper and right periphery within a beaded border. The engraver's initials PN appear in the lower left field.

Additional information

Barbados switched to nickel plated steel for this denomination largely in response to rising global nickel prices during the mid-2000s commodity boom, which made the earlier cupro-nickel composition increasingly expensive to strike. The magnetic properties of the new planchet also offered vending machine operators a more reliable discrimination signal than the outgoing alloy.
